The original European B5 RS4 which was never brought to the U.S. had a 9 piece CF interior form the factory,. It included all the belt line trim (6 pieces), the hazard surround, ash tray cover and shifter surround. The person that made this for me does absolutely great work and this is real CF that is over-layed onto your trim. I had the original 9 pieces done just like the B5 RS4 and then had some additional pieces done.
